Asian American Population is getting bigger and Better!
According to the latest US census poll, the estimated number of U.S. residents in July 2006 who said they were Asian alone or Asian in combination with one or more other races was 14.9 million, which is 5% of the total US population. The percentage growth of the Asian population (either alone or in combination with one or more other races) between 2005 and 2006, was the highest of any race group during that time period. The Asian American population is expected to grow 213% between 2000 and 2050.
The projected number of U.S. residents in 2050 who will identify themselves as single-race Asians will be 33.4 million or 8% of the total population by that year.
Also, growth indicates that Asian-American spending power will reach $528 billion by 2009, an increase of nearly 347% since 1990. That's a serious demographic for you!
